The wizards departure by balloon and failure to bring dorothy along plays out more or less exactly the same in book and movie, the chief difference is that in the book he leaves only the scarecrow in charge of the emerald city, while in the movie he also leaves the tin man and the lion as the scarecrows corulers. In both book and movie its because of him that dorothy is whisked away to oz in the first place in the book shes trying to save him from the cyclone, in the movie shes trying to save him from the mean miss gulch, and in both versions its also thanks to him that the wizard is revealed as a fraud. The second major difference between the novel and the movie is that book acknowledges that dorothy really was in oz and that time had passed since she disappeared into oz during the cyclone and her return to kansas.
